Customer Service Assistant
Duration:
Permanent
Location:
Loughborough
Salary: £25,000 per annum
Hours:
Full Time Monday to Saturday 36.25 hours with Saturdays 9-12 typically working for 2 out of 4 depending on business needs
JR Personnel are an employment agency acting on behalf of a client who is looking for a Customer Service Assistant. The ideal candidate will have been used to working in customer facing role. This is not a hybrid role, and you will be required to work in the Loughborough Branch daily to meet and greet customers in the hall and on the counter.
You will be required to have skilful conversations about savings, make referrals for financial advice, open new savings accounts and manage savings administration. Aas well as effectively handle customer money to provide withdrawals and take deposits in cash, cheque, and electronic payment.
